The design makes it super easy to light, no lighter fluid or kindling required. I normally tear up a paper bag and light it underneath my logsthe air flow instantly pushes the flame towards the logs above, passively fanning the flames. Gathering logs, setting them up in my shape of choice, and lighting a blazing fire takes about 5 minutes.

Get it going hot and high adequate and you'll see the small holes on the upper inside rim giving off flames, probably colder outside air firing up as it exits from below. When this result is taking place, the Solo Stove is nearly smokeless but still so hot. It's impressive how warm and cozy the Yukon can make your yard, even on cooler late-summer nights.

It's self-contained enough that you feel safe letting the last coals stress out overnight, unlike a plate-style or sunken firepit, which I 'd normally douse with water prior to heading to bed. I likewise like its portability. diy solo stove bonfire. I simply roll it out from under a tree behind my garage, and it does not harm the lawn when I have a fire in it.

But it's a bit too large to take anywhere you want. If you seek a leave-no-trace pit for vehicle camping, you'll require a big SUV, van, or pickup to transport it. Smaller sized Solo Stoves utilize airflow through the bottom to efficiently burn little branches and sticks when camping or backpacking - homemade solo stove. The effective design permits the stove to burn with no smoke. The Yukon uses this exact same design however on a much bigger scale and is considered the large Solo Range. At 30 inches wide at the base and 16 inches high, the Yukon efficiently burns full-sized pieces of firewood.

The Yukon Solo Range is truly easy to use and requires nearly no assembly out of package. Ensure you set the range on a surface area you're not stressed over burning or melting.

If you do want to put the stove on a deck, the stand is offered separately. solo stove bonfire dimensions. It's never a bad concept to add some bricks or other heat resistant surface between the base of your Solo Range and outdoor patio. Prevent putting the range in tall turf or below hanging trees that may quickly catch fire.

Start with small kindling and consider utilizing a fire starter, newspaper or something else that will catch quickly. When the kindling starts to burn, include a few larger pieces on top, developing gradually to full-sized logs. Initially, your fire may be a bit smoky as the logs begin to catch and the stove warms up.

Due to its plus size, the Yukon Solo Stove takes about 20 minutes and a great deal of wood to get going. You can anticipate to put 8 to 10 logs in when getting the fire going. Be careful as the whole Solo Range gets very hot while in use. Enable the fire to burn out on its own and cool completely prior to handling.

Due To The Fact That the Solo Range burns so effectively, you're only entrusted to a little amount of great ash. You can likewise buy the Solo Stove ash vacuum offered individually. If you require to, you can clean out any remaining debris with a wet towel (solo stove windscreen). In time, your Solo Yukon Range will obtain a blue and gold tint.

Solo range staining is entirely normal according to the producer. To clean your Solo Stove all you require to do is empty the ashes once the range has cooled. You can then wipe out the range with a damp fabric. If you want you can clean the heat tint, though this is not required.
